Rachel Maddow talks to Robert Kennedy Jr. about the systematic purging of voters off of the rolls nationwide, and what you can do about it.

On her MSNBC program this week Rachel Maddow did a special segment on voter suppression, looking at the Help America Vote Act, what she called the “Katherine Harris Effect”, and the issue of systemic voter purges. Could these shadowy moves to disenfranchise voters turn the tide on election day? As much as 19 percent of voters have been purged from the rolls in Colorado alone. Robert F. Kennedy Jr. stopped by the program to speak more about these issues, which he wrote about in the current issue of Rolling Stone.
